The 2019 Dominus is blend of 90% Cabernet Sauvignon, 6% Petit Verdot and 4% Cabernet Franc, aged in 40% new French oak. Impressively dark-hued in the glass, it yields scents of cherries and cassis on the nose—or is it black cherries and redcurrants? Subtle notes of mocha, pencil shavings and almost Graves-like earthiness wind through the concentrated, medium to full-bodied palate, giving it a sense of savory gravitas, while the finish is silky and long, leaving a lingering residue of soft tannins and mouthwatering freshness.

Tasting notes 2013201220092006100 Points - The Wine Advocate"The 2013 Dominus is, to my way of thinking, one of the most profound wines Christian Moueix has yet made in his rather brilliant winemaking history, both in France and in Napa Valley. This wine, with very low yields of only 3,500 cases and a final blend of 89% Cabernet Sauvignon, 7% Petit Verdot and 4% Cabernet Franc, offers up notes of cedar wood, forest floor, loamy soil and oodles of blackberry and blackcurrant fruit. Very opaque purple in color, super-pure and intense, this wine has low acidity, but ripe, noticeable tannins. This is a 30- to 40-year wine and a profound effort from this famous vineyard in Yountville." Robert Parker98+ Points - The Wine Advocate"The exuberance and drama in the stunning nose of the dense plum-colored 2012 Dominus offers up notes of Asian spice, ripe, black currants, kirsch, tobacco leaf and Christmas fruitcake. It is full-bodied and opulent, with no hard edges, a seamless integration of acidity, wood and tannin and a density and richness that are built to go on for 25-30 years.” Robert Parker97 Points - The Wine Advocate"The 2009 Dominus saw about 40% new oak compared to the 20% for Napanook. A seamless classic, it offers a symphony of red and black currants, Asian plum sauce, lavender, and underbrush. Sweet Christmas fruitcake characteristics emerge from this magnificent Dominus that finished at 14.5% natural alcohol (slightly higher than usual). The seamless integration of acidity, tannin, wood and alcohol, the brilliant length and overall compelling complexity and richness make it one of the great classics from this historic estate. It should drink well for 20-25 years. ” Robert Parker96 Points - The Wine Advocate"There are 6,500 cases of the superb 2006 Dominus (91% Cabernet Sauvignon, 6% Cabernet Franc, and 3% Petit Verdot). Its dark plum/purple color is accompanied by aromas and flavors of truffles, forest floor, black cherries, black currants, and Asian spices. One of the finest wines of the vintage, it is complete, full-bodied, and seamlessly built with beautiful ripe tannins, low acidity, and a luscious, layered mouthfeel. The aromatics are even more evolved and complex than the 2005's.” Robert ParkerAbout the producerDominus Estate is the Napa Valley property of Bordeaux producer Christian Moueix. The wine, Dominus and Napanook, are both estate bottled from the historic Napanook Vineyard. Located at the foothills of the Mayacamas, the vineyard was planted in 1838 and continues to evolve under the stewardship of Christian Moueix. The estate's Bordeaux varietals benefit from the Yountville microclimate where temperatures are moderated by cool breezes from the San Pablo Bay. The resulting wines are each uniquely refined expressions of this special terroir.Onshore Cellars - ICONIC ProducerChristian Moueix fell in love with the Napa Valley while at university in the late 1960s.  He returned to France to manage the family vineyards, including the famous Pétrus, but made his return to California in 1982 to start a partnership in the renowned Napanook vineyard. By 1995 he was the sole owner of Dominus and was producing one of the finest Bordeaux style wines in California. Moueiux chose the name ‘Dominus’, or ‘Lord of the Estate’ in Latin, to underscore his longstanding commitment to the land and a vision of producing distinctive wines that express the essence of the Napanook vineyard.“At Dominus Estate, we combine centuries old traditions of grape growing and winemaking with innovative practices to transform the highest quality grapes into fine wines with great potential for aging.” - Christian MoueixOne of the most impressive wineries in the world, the 44,000-square-foot rock structure is naturally temperature controlled, with stones that serve as a thermoregulation unit for the entire building.

Dominus Estate is a renowned wine producer located in the heart of Napa Valley, California. The estate was founded in 1983 by Christian Moueix, a French winemaker who is also the owner of Château Pétrus in Bordeaux. Dominus Estate is known for producing some of the finest Bordeaux-style blends in the world.

The estate is situated on 124 acres of land, with 60 acres dedicated to vineyards. The vineyards are planted with Cabernet Sauvignon, Merlot, Cabernet Franc, and Petit Verdot grapes. The grapes are hand-harvested and sorted to ensure only the highest quality fruit is used in the winemaking process.

The winemaking process at Dominus Estate is a combination of traditional and modern techniques. The grapes are fermented in small stainless steel tanks, and then aged in French oak barrels for 18-20 months. The wine is then bottled unfiltered to preserve its natural flavors and aromas.

Dominus Estate produces two wines: Dominus and Napanook. Dominus is the flagship wine of the estate, and is a blend of Cabernet Sauvignon, Merlot, Cabernet Franc, and Petit Verdot. Napanook is a second wine, made from younger vines and is a blend of Cabernet Sauvignon, Petit Verdot, and Cabernet Franc.

Dominus Estate has a rich history, dating back to the 1830s when the land was first settled by George Yount. The estate was later owned by John Daniel Jr., who was responsible for planting the first Cabernet Sauvignon vines in the Napa Valley. Christian Moueix purchased the estate in 1983, and has since transformed it into one of the most respected wineries in the world.

Dominus Estate has received numerous accolades over the years, including a perfect 100-point score from wine critic Robert Parker for the 2013 vintage of Dominus. The estate is also certified organic and biodynamic, reflecting its commitment to sustainable and environmentally-friendly winemaking practices.

La Napa Valley è una regione vinicola di fama mondiale situata in California, negli Stati Uniti. La regione ha una ricca storia di produzione vinicola che risale al XIX secolo, quando gli immigrati europei si stabilirono per la prima volta nella zona. Oggi la Napa Valley ospita oltre 400 aziende vinicole che producono alcuni dei migliori vini del mondo.

Lo stile di produzione della Napa Valley è fortemente influenzato dal clima e dal terreno unici della regione. Le giornate calde e soleggiate e le notti fresche creano le condizioni perfette per la coltivazione di uve dai sapori e dagli aromi intensi. La regione è nota per il Cabernet Sauvignon, spesso descritto come ricco, corposo e complesso. Altri vitigni popolari sono lo Chardonnay, il Merlot e il Pinot Nero.

La Napa Valley è nota anche per il suo impegno nelle pratiche agricole sostenibili e biologiche. Molte aziende vinicole della regione hanno adottato queste pratiche per garantire la salute a lungo termine della terra e la qualità del vino prodotto.

Tra le principali aziende vinicole della Napa Valley figurano:

1. Opus One - Questa iconica cantina è stata fondata nel 1979 da Robert Mondavi e dal Barone Philippe de Rothschild. L'azienda produce un blend in stile bordolese molto ricercato dai collezionisti di tutto il mondo.

2. Screaming Eagle - Questa cantina boutique produce alcuni dei vini più costosi al mondo. Il loro Cabernet Sauvignon è molto ricercato e spesso viene venduto a migliaia di dollari a bottiglia.

3. Stag's Leap Wine Cellars - Questa cantina ha ottenuto il riconoscimento internazionale nel 1976, quando il suo Cabernet Sauvignon ha battuto molti dei migliori vini francesi in una degustazione alla cieca nota come il "Giudizio di Parigi".

4. Silver Oak Cellars - Questa cantina a conduzione familiare è nota per il suo Cabernet Sauvignon, invecchiato in botti di rovere americano per oltre due anni prima della commercializzazione.

5. Cakebread Cellars - Questa cantina è nota per i suoi Chardonnay e Cabernet Sauvignon, oltre che per il suo impegno nelle pratiche agricole sostenibili.
